Change the following from passive to active voice.
Directions:  Change each passive voice sentence into the active voice.

1.  The winning novel was chosen by a panel of famous fiction writers.

2.  Four motorists were killed by automobile accidents over the Memorial Day weekend.

3.  The book on glaciers was never sent  to the bookstore by the publishers.

4.  A ball traveling at incredible speed was thrown by the veteran pitcher.

5.  The dishes were cleared from the table by the impatient server.

6.  English sheepdogs are bred and raised by the kennel on 3rd Avenue.

7.  We were amazed by some of the performances.

8. Adequate medical benefits should be insisted on by every employee.

9.  A motion was made to table the matter by three committee members.

10. A note was written on the brown paper bag by the grocery clerk.

11.  A piece of plastic had been swallowed by the child.



12.  Two separate people were given rides in the new models by the designer.

13.  Our dog is frightened by loud thunderstorms.

14.The store was kept open until 11:00 p.m. by the overtired workers.

15. The ball is hit straight into the bleachers by the batter.

16.  New insecticides are produced each year by chemical companies.

17. The old shed was painted bright blue by the man's son.

18. Resources for the project were not included in the budget by the legislature.

19.  The vibrant colors in the painting are immediately noticed by museum goers.

20. The story is presented in a dispassionate way by the author.
